Building Student Success Through Partnership

Strong parent-teacher relationships are essential for fostering a supportive and successful learning environment. When parents and teachers collaborate, students benefit greatly. Open dialogue allows for a shared understanding of student progress, enabling teachers to tailor learning experiences and parents to provide encouragement.

Additionally, parent involvement improves student engagement. Parents who are actively involved in their child's education demonstrate a strong commitment to learning, which typically translates into positive outcomes for the student.

Ultimately, cultivating strong parent-teacher partnerships is a vital component of a holistic and effective educational system.

The Power of Collaboration: Building a Strong Educational Community

A thriving educational environment fosters a spirit of collaboration. When teachers, students, and parents join forces, they build a supportive and enriching learning setting.

Collaboration empowers students students to thrive by providing them with diverse perspectives and opportunities for active participation. Through collaborative projects, discussions, and problem-solving activities, students acquire valuable skills such as communication, teamwork, and critical thinking.

Furthermore, collaboration among teachers enhances their professional growth by providing a platform for exchanging best practices and fostering a culture of continuous improvement. When educators unite, they can design innovative and engaging lesson plans that address the diverse needs of their students.

Ultimately, a strong educational community built on collaboration equips both students and teachers to reach their full potential.
